Are you an experienced graphic designer eager to shape the future of AI? Large-scale language and vision models are rapidly evolving, and their ability to understand visual creativity depends on high-quality training data. With your design expertise, tomorrow's AI can learn to recognise layout principles, evaluate visual hierarchy, interpret colour theory, and understand the creative decision-making that drives exceptional design. That training data begins with you—your professional insights will help power the next generation of AI.
Responsibilities
- Collaborate with advanced AI tools, review model-generated design content, and provide expert feedback on accuracy, style, usability, and adherence to design principles across both print and digital formats.
- Analyse AI-generated graphics, evaluate composition and visual reasoning, annotate design errors, and assess typography and colour usage.
- Collaborate with the team to refine prompts, evaluation processes, and design quality guidelines.
Qualifications
- Deep experience in visual communication, layout design, colour systems, and creative concept development.
- Fluency with industry-standard design software: Adobe Photoshop, Illustrator, and InDesign.
- Experience with Adobe XD or Figma for UI/UX work is valuable; familiarity with After Effects or Premiere Pro for motion graphics is a plus.
- Additional skills in social media content creation, video editing, illustration, or photography are also beneficial.
- Clear communication, strong creative judgment, and meticulous attention to detail are essential.
